The flash cards template in Microsoft Word is a convenient and user-friendly tool that allows you to create professional-looking flash cards without requiring extensive design experience. To access the template, simply open Microsoft Word, click on the 'File' tab, and select 'New'. Then, type 'flash cards' in the search bar, and browse through the available templates. Once you have selected a template, you can start customizing it by adding your own text, images, and formatting.
Customizing Your Flash Cards Template
To get started with your flash cards template, begin by adding the question or prompt on one side of the card, and the answer or explanation on the other. You can use the built-in formatting tools in Microsoft Word to change the font, size, and color of your text, as well as add images, charts, or other visual elements to make your flash cards more engaging. Additionally, you can use the 'Table' feature to create a grid layout for your flash cards, making it easy to print and cut them out.
Once you have created your basic flash cards, you can further customize your template by adding more advanced features, such as borders, shading, and graphics. You can also use the 'Mail Merge' feature to create multiple sets of flash cards with different questions and answers.
